Coherent 1300 nm PANDA-style PM Gyroscope fibers have extremely high birefringence and exceptionally tight dimensional specifications, critical for manufacturing high precision, high-performance gyro-coils. High consistency and extreme end-to-end control of 프라그마틱 슬롯사이트 properties provide particular advantage in this application by reducing fiber generated signal artifacts. The intrinsically high level of radiation resistance allows operation for extended periods of time on low earth orbits, near and deep space, and applications where exposure to man-made radiation is expected. The Panda-style configuration is preferred over bow-tie or elliptical clad designs because of its advantages in process scalability and product uniformity. These fibers are offered in industry standard specifications and Coherent high performance (HP) versions optimized for exceptional splicability and offering the tightest tolerance specifications available.
